Art collectors invest significant time, effort, and money in building their prized collections Whether you have a few cherished pieces or an extensive array of artworks, it is essential to take precautions to safeguard your art collection Here are some top tips on how to protect your art collection from potential damage, theft, or deterioration.
1 Insurance Coverage: One of the most critical steps in safeguarding your art collection is to ensure that you have adequate insurance coverage Art insurance policies typically cover theft, damage, and loss of your artworks It is essential to consult with a professional insurance broker or art appraiser to determine the appropriate level of coverage for your collection You may also consider adding an additional policy for valuable pieces or those with sentimental value.
2 Secure Display: Properly display your art collection in a secure area that is free from potential hazards Avoid placing artworks near direct sunlight, heating vents, or moisture-prone areas Install secure hanging systems or display cases to minimize the risk of accidental damage or theft Consider investing in UV-filtering glass or acrylic to protect artworks from harmful light exposure.
3 Climate Control: Maintain a stable indoor environment with controlled temperature and humidity levels to prevent damage to your art collection Fluctuations in temperature and humidity can cause irreversible harm to artworks, leading to warping, cracking, or discoloration Use dehumidifiers, air conditioning, or humidifiers to regulate the climate in your art storage or display area.
4 Proper Handling: When moving or transporting artworks, handle them with care to avoid accidental damage Use protective packaging materials such as acid-free paper, bubble wrap, or custom-made crates to cushion and support fragile pieces Ensure that artworks are securely fastened during transit and avoid stacking or overcrowding during storage.

Dust and clean artworks using gentle methods recommended by professional conservators Check for loose frames, unstable mounts, or fading colors that may require immediate attention Consult with a qualified art conservator for restoration or preservation services as needed.
6 Security Measures: Implement robust security measures to protect your art collection from theft or vandalism Install alarm systems, surveillance cameras, and motion sensors in your home or storage facility to deter potential intruders Secure entrances, windows, and access points with strong locks, bolts, and security bars Consider enlisting the services of a reputable security company for added protection.
7 Documentation: Keep detailed records of your art collection, including purchase receipts, certificates of authenticity, appraisals, and provenance information Maintain a digital inventory with high-quality photographs, descriptions, and valuation estimates for each artwork Store backups of important documents and images in a secure location or cloud-based system for easy access in case of emergencies.
8 Professional Appraisal: Periodically appraise your art collection to determine its current market value and ensure adequate insurance coverage Consult with an experienced art appraiser or valuer to assess the authenticity, condition, and provenance of your artworks Obtain updated appraisal reports and valuation certificates for valuable pieces or those with appreciating market value.
